How RAM Took Over Your Phone’s Hardware Budget
Smartphone RAM costs now dominate overall hardware spending, as soaring demand for memory chips in AI systems pushes RAM to more than half of a phone’s component budget and forces manufacturers to rethink pricing and specifications for every new model they release. That may sound dramatic, but it is already happening. Nothing co‑founder Carl Pei says memory now costs more than the processor and display combined, accounting for over 50% of the total hardware bill. RAM used to be a quiet spec line; now it is where the real money goes. For buyers, this shift explains why RAM costs smartphone makers so much more than before. When one component suddenly eats most of the budget, there is less room left for cameras, screens, and batteries without raising the final price.
AI Demand and the Global Phone Memory Chip Shortage
The main driver of higher RAM costs is AI demand for memory chips. Massive AI data centers need oceans of fast DRAM to train and run models, and they pay premium prices. As factories prioritize these high‑margin server contracts, fewer chips remain for phones, creating a phone memory chip shortage that keeps prices high. According to Gadget Review, DDR5 memory prices have tripled or even quadrupled in months, a shock to an industry used to components getting cheaper over time. Pei’s experience with the Nothing Phone (4a) shows this in practice: its memory costs doubled during development, then doubled again after launch, a 4x spike that wrecks any original budget plan. Forecasts suggest this supply squeeze could last into 2027, meaning AI demand for memory chips is likely to keep RAM prices elevated for several more upgrade cycles.
Why Phone Prices Are Rising—and Discounts Feel Smaller
When RAM consumes over half the hardware budget, brands have two options: raise prices or cut corners. That is the simple reason why phone prices are rising even when designs look familiar. Pei notes that newer Android phones have already launched up to USD 100 (approx. RM460) higher than their predecessors as manufacturers pass RAM costs straight to buyers. With memory so expensive, there is little room to fund deep seasonal promotions, so familiar holiday deals may shrink or vanish. Manufacturers also need to protect profit margins from collapsing. If they kept prices flat while RAM costs surged, every unit sold would earn less. Instead, you are likely to see modest spec updates paired with noticeable price bumps, or the same specs as last year but at a higher launch price and weaker discounts.
How Budget and Midrange Phones Will Get Worse First
Flagship models are the profit engines, so when RAM costs smartphone manufacturers more, budget and midrange devices take the first hit. To shield top‑tier margins, companies can quietly trim cheaper phones while keeping headline prices steady. Analysts cited by Gadget Review expect some entry‑level phones to slide back to 4GB RAM configurations, levels that already feel tight for modern apps and multitasking. At the same time, high‑end phones that once targeted 24GB RAM for on‑device AI features are being scaled back to 16GB. This means you could pay the same as last year for a phone that feels slower under heavy use, multitasks less smoothly, or drops long‑term performance as apps grow. On paper the model names will look new, but inside, the memory budget may have shrunk to keep the overall bill of materials under control.
Your Next Upgrade: Pay More, or Accept Less
For consumers, the AI‑driven memory crunch leads to an uncomfortable choice: pay more for the specs you expect, or accept weaker hardware at today’s price points. There is no hidden third option where brands absorb the cost. If you want the same RAM amount as last year, you may face a higher launch price or smaller discounts. If you want the same price, you may need to live with less memory, fewer premium features, or older components elsewhere. That is the logic behind warnings that “the best time was yesterday, and the next best time is now.” Given that experts expect the current phone memory chip shortage to persist into 2027, this is not a short‑term blip.
